J.B. Hunt Transport Services, Inc. Announces the Release of WhatisCSA.com
Dépèche transmise le 8 juillet 2011 par Business Wire
LOWELL, Ark.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--J.B. Hunt Transport Services, Inc. (NASDAQ: JBHT) announced today the Company has launched a new web site, www.WhatisCSA.com. Created as a public service to help improve highway safety, the site promotes the sharing of information about the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) safety initiative called CSA (Compliance, Safety, Accountability).
“We want WhatisCSA.com to be a valuable information tool for the industry that helps make our highways safer for everyone.”
Formerly called Comprehensive Safety Analysis, or CSA 2010, CSA’s accountability measures affect nearly every interstate driver, motor carrier, private fleet and shipper with more stringent requirements for compliance, heightened accountability, and a potential for greater liability. WhatisCSA.com’s purpose is to offer a means for the transportation industry and the public to find resources for understanding and addressing CSA’s requirements.
“At J.B. Hunt, safety is a core value,” said Greer Woodruff, Senior Vice President of Corporate Safety at J.B. Hunt. “We want WhatisCSA.com to be a valuable information tool for the industry that helps make our highways safer for everyone.”
Visitors to WhatisCSA.com will find common-sense overviews of the CSA initiative and its model for measurement, evaluation and intervention. Information is geared toward the specific concerns for drivers, carriers, private fleets and shippers and is tailored to each of them individually.
Among WhatisCSA.com’s most popular features is an easy-to-use “Scores” page, allowing users to search for CSA scores for any carrier by multiple criteria from DOT number or carrier name to city, state, zip code or country. The “Resources” page provides multiple links to outside content, as well as a CSA-related news feed, a glossary of CSA terms, links to social media such as Facebook and Twitter, and interactive features such as CSA-related quizzes.
Ultimately, the goal is better access to information for both the transportation industry and the public. “WhatisCSA.com helps us collaborate and share CSA information throughout our entire enterprise and beyond,” Woodruff said. “We want to remain at the forefront of compliant carriers, and WhatisCSA.com reaffirms our commitment to be a leader in the area of transportation safety.”
